Depending on your state's licensure regulations and your insurance policy coverage, you may be covered to see a therapist who lives out-of-state, as long as that service provider is certified in the state where you live. Consult your insurer. If you have actually exhausted your in-network options, you may intend to think about paying out-of-pocket.The complete rate of a fifty-minute therapy session with a therapist secretive method is normally in between $100 and $200 or higher, depending upon your location. App-based therapy companies are on the lower end of out-of-pocket choices. The preferred app BetterHelp offers subscriptions from $60-$90 per week, depending on your location.
If you're obtaining cost-free treatment, Nguyen notes, you still have a say when it pertains to choosing a therapist. Ask for details about the different providers offered and pick the one that seems like the most effective fit. If you are utilized, an additional cost-free option worth checking out is if your work environment provides an EAP, or staff member assistance program.

On the other hand, Lynn Bufka says that if a therapist doesn't disclose much either in their web presence or in conversation with a client that's a genuine expert option not a warning.

While it can be purposeful to collaborate with a therapist from a comparable history, Nguyen advises prioritizing matching objectives over race or ethnic team in your search especially since the demand for treatment is so high now. Some specialists use short examinations completely free, typically concerning view publisher site 15 mins. Nguyen recommends coming to an assessment or a first consultation with a set of questions. "You'll possibly want to recognize concerning their previous experience and know-how, and their experience taking care of the kinds of concerns you're dealing with.
